DHL Express currently has an opening for an Area Operations Manager for the Prairies Region. You will lead and direct all phases of the Company’s Operations within the provinces of Manitoba, Saskatchewan, and Alberta , to ensure that the planned performance objectives, as detailed by the strategic plan, cost controls and revenue targets are met. This leader will also act as a proactive member of the Sales resource team in the provision of Customer service solutions.
Reporting to Director of Engineering and Ground Operations for DHL Express Canada and based in Calgary , the leader who can thrive in this role will manage every aspect of local Operations. You will identify and recommend process or cost improvements and execute the Operations strategy for your area. You will identify, propose and influence business solutions; expand usage of ecommerce tools; manage telecoms; and handle recovery procedures in case of IT incidents.
You will play an active role in supporting the Director of Engineering and Ground Operations and your functional colleagues as a member of the Canadian Operations Leadership team.
How will you contribute to the success of DHL?
- Establish superior customer service performance indicators and meet/exceed standards for on-time delivery, tracing, dispatching & claims, including missed pick-ups; scanning compliance; and overall service quality
- Responsibility for the cost optimization of the Region including locations in Calgary, Edmonton, and Winnipeg
- Manage employee/labour relations through appropriate application of Collective Agreement
- Manage all local Human Resources issues in alignment with Human Resources team
- Ensure successful implementation, continued application and maintenance of Track and Trace technology including scanning compliance – P&D; on-hand; linking multi-piece shipments; transfer to agents
- Monitor & Improve EBIT through profitable revenue growth, management of P.U.D. costs, handling; and on-time data entry
- Assist in the development of the long- & short-range service centre objectives and plans for attainment
- Prepare service center, profit plan, and submit for approval and execution.
- Identify & track route service standards and adjust operation as required, i.e., driver cost/shipment., stops/hour, driver load & departure times.
- Implement continuous improvement initiatives
- Manage special projects as agreed with the Director of Engineering and Ground Operations and Vice President.
- Leading as a Successful 21st Century Manager
- As a leader in DHL Express, you will:
- Provide leadership, through appropriate decision-making, communication, and motivation, to get service centre management and staff to effectively perform their duties and provide qualified people for advancement
- Organize, assign responsibility and develop, through training & counseling, competent branch staff, providing opportunities for growth and promotion
- Ensure staff compliance with established Company standards, policies and procedures,
- i.e., workplace conduct, Occupational Health & Safety, Transport of Dangerous Goods, and WCB
- Keep informed on general business conditions and activities of current and potential competitors
- Where applicable and as required, travel to and manage of outlying depots
